In this paper, we investigate losses of interior permanent magnet motors with concentrated windings using the 3-D finite element method considering carrier harmonics of PWM inverters. The calculated results are compared with the measurement to verify the validity of the calculation. The motor with the distributed windings is also calculated to clarify the difference of the main loss factors. The measured and calculated results agree well. It is clarified that the losses generated at the rotor core and magnets especially increase, whereas the harmonic iron losses generated at the stator decrease, in the case of the motor with concentrated windings.
